How Much Does Land Clearing Really Cost?
Determining the real expense of land clearing can appear surprisingly tricky. Multiple elements impact the ultimate amount . Generally, you can anticipate to pay anywhere exceeding around $1 to $5 every yard , though the can be just a preliminary estimate . Fundamentally, a actual investment varies according to the size of the property , the quantity of vegetation , the necessary equipment , and the prevailing workforce .

Land Removal Techniques : Skid Steer vs. Mini Excavator
When starting a site clearing project , choosing the appropriate tool is crucial . Both are commonly utilized for this function, but they provide distinct strengths. Loaders shine at handling substantial volumes of debris and leveling ground , allowing them ideal for initial preparation. Conversely , compact excavators possess a better ability to dig stumps and work in limited locations, positioning them decidedly useful for detailed clearing and breakdown work .
